This append contains material that will be presented at the
upcoming Guide in NYC (ST 481: ADSM: Update and Directions).
Each of seven topics will be covered in time divisions (Today,
Short Term (before 7/95), Medium Term (another year beyond that),
Long Term (late 96 and beyond).  Medium Term and Long Term will
probably change due to marketplace demands changing (Our business
model is to go where the customers vote their money!).

The seven topics are:

Backup/Archive Client Platforms
Communications Protocols
Servers Platforms
Device Support
Application Support
API Platforms
New Function

ADSM Backup/Archive Client Platforms

Today - DOS, Windows, SUNOS & Sun Solaris, MAC, OS/2 & OS/2 DBCS (certified),
Novell (3.11, 3.12 & 4.01 all certified), AIX, HP-UX, DEC Ultrix
SCO UNIX/386

Short Term - AT&T/NCR, NEC (unix), SGI, Windows/NT 3.5, Sun Solaris 2.3+

Medium Term - Chicago, Banyan, OEM Created Clients

Long Term - more...
************************************************************************
ADSM Communications Protocols

Today - TCP/IP, IPX/SPX, NetBIOS, PWSCS, APPC, 3270 Emulation

Short Term - Attachmate for Windows, INTERLINK TCP/IP, ASYNC, ATM

Medium Term - Additional Vendor stacks, performance enhancements

Long Term - more...
************************************************************************
ADSM Server Platforms

Today - MVS, VM, OS/2, AIX

Short Term - OS/400, SUN Solaris, HP-UX, VSE

Medium Term - Novell, Windows/NT, WPOS

Long Term - more...
************************************************************************
ADSM Device Support

Today - most DASD, 1/2" tape, 8mm tape SCSI, MO SCSI, robotics variants
(IBM, Exabyte, Lagos)

Short Term - More 8mm tapes, 4mm tapes, QIC tapes
(Many vendors)

Medium Term - whatever is invented and widely sold
(Many vendors)

Long Term - more of whatever is invented and widely sold
(Many vendors)
************************************************************************
ADSM Application Support (online backup!)

Today - DB2/6000 (AIX)

Short Term - DB/2 (OS/2), Oracle (AIX), Sybase (AIX), Datatools (AIX),
Lotus Notes (OS/2)

Medium Term - INFORMIX (AIX), Large Object Support for Databases (AIX)

Long Term - Storage Mgt for any application requiring ADSM services
************************************************************************
ADSM Application Programming Interface (API) Platforms

Today - AIX, HP-UX, SUN Solaris, Windows, OS/2

Short Term - Novell

Medium Term - Windows/NT 3.5, NEC, AT&T/NCR, SGI

Long Term - API's will exist on most client platforms
************************************************************************
ADSM New Function (in addition to continually improving performance)

Today - Policy Management, Server HSM (manage storage hierarchy
efficiently), Archive/Retrieve transactions (I bet you didn't
know that we used the latest Almaden database transaction technology
and had two phase commits and dynamic transaction backout! <wg>),
Centralized Scheduling, Automation, Graphical User Interface

Short Term - SNMP Alerts to NetView, Client HSM functions for
AIX, HP & Sun clients (automigrate/recall of active data from clients),
Enhanced Device Suport/Management, Storage Pool backup

Medium Term - Peer to Peer servers (or hierarchy of servers),
Integration with Open Edition/MVS, Client HSM for other clients,
SQL interface, Enhanced Enterprise control

Long Term - Automatic download of Maintenance
